I. Presentation of the organization

Founded in 2006, CartONG is a French "H2H" (Humanitarians to Humanitarians, i.e. an NGO working in support of other NGOs) non-governmental organization specialized in mapping and information management support for humanitarian and development organizations. Our core expertise is geographic information, but we have extended it other the years to other technologies (mobile data collection, information management, remote sensing, drones, participatory mapping, etc.).

We support international aid organizations, NGOs and public authorities by providing tools, services & trainings that allow them to better plan, implement and evaluate their programs, therefore improving the impact of humanitarian aid in favor of the most vulnerable. We focus on training local staff and collaborating with local communities, in order to provide projects that are sustainable and tailored to the needs and priorities of the people we are seeking to assist.

We work with local, national and international organizations, in particular NGOs specialized emergency response and development as well as UN agencies; MSF, UNHCR, AFD, Terre des Hommes, etc.: complete list here. CartONG is a fast growing & dynamic organization, gathering around 30 international staffs and 50 active volunteers.
